Suppliers recommend confirming operational details when sourcing Pneumax valves. Even if the model number is not available, a few technical specifications help in choosing the correct product:
- Port Size – Common options such as 1/8”, 1/4”, and 1/2” to match different airflow needs.
- Operating Pressure – Typically 1–10 bar, suitable for most pneumatic setups.
- Flow Rate – Expressed in Nl/min, important for high-speed automation and continuous production.
- Valve Type – Solenoid, mechanical, or manual depending on system control requirements.
- Temperature Range – Usually 0°C to 60°C, with extended options for specific environments.
